It's made up of 13 municipalities including Raleigh, the state's capital and the county seat. The median home value in Wake County is $301,600, with a median property tax payment of $2,908. That makes the county's average effective property tax rate 0.96%. North Carolina has a state sales tax of 4.75% and allows local governments to collect up to 2.75% in local sales tax. The total combined tax rate averages at 6.971%. Source: North Carolina Department of Revenue, North Carolina: Sales Tax Handbook. State of North Carolina and Federal Tax Resources:The Union County Tax Administration is a government agency responsible for managing property taxes in Union County, North Carolina. Its duties include listing, appraising, assessing, and collecting taxes on real and personal property. If you believe the data shown here is inaccurate, or if you cannot find a response to your query, please ...North Carolina relies on property tax income a lot. Besides Union County and its cities, other specific-purpose units, such as school districts, sanitation authorities, and others, are among tax revenue’s many beneficiaries.
